What is TLDRai.com?

TLDRai.com is a text summarizer that turns long articles, documents, and pasted copy into short TL;DR style summaries. You can paste text directly, upload a file, or point it at a website URL, and the tool returns a condensed version meant to cut through information overload.

Unlike general chatbots that answer questions in a sidebar, TLDRai.com is built around one job: compressing text fast. The paid plan removes summary limits and unlocks every conversion tool, while a separate TLDWai.com sister product handles video summaries. The trade-off is a narrow feature set compared to research assistants that also cite sources or rewrite in multiple styles.

Students, researchers, and busy readers use TLDRai.com to skim news articles, policy PDFs, and long emails. Developers can call the REST API at api.tldrai.com/v1 with an account API key to add summarization to their own apps.

What is SumUp?

SumUp was a summarizer web app and Chrome extension that condensed articles into short summaries plus auto-generated Q&As and comment prompts. The sumup.page domain no longer responds to requests.

When live, users pasted an article URL or browsed a Feeds page and SumUp returned a summary with discussion points. A Chrome Web Store listing still references sumup.page, but automated fetches, Exa, and Firecrawl all fail to retrieve any page content now.

Directory listings marked SumUp inactive in June 2024. The product was attributed to Cowork AI and described as freemium before the site went offline.

TLDRai.com Top Features

  • Summarize pasted text, uploaded files, or content pulled from a website URL

  • Paid plan at $7 per user per month with no text summary limit

  • Annual billing is $70 per year, equal to $5.83 per user per month

  • REST API at https://api.tldrai.com/v1/ with per-account API keys

  • Multilingual interface via language parameters on tldrai.com

  • Sister product TLDWai.com handles Too Long; Didn't Watch video summaries

  • Built with Django and operated by VPS.org LLC

SumUp Top Features

  • Summarized web articles from a pasted URL or Feeds browse page

  • Generated Q&A pairs and comment prompts alongside each summary

  • Offered a Chrome extension for one-click summarization from the browser
